The Step-by-Step Journey to a Norwegian License
Acquiring a basic automobile license in Norway is not simply about passing a test; it is an educational journey created to produce safe, responsible, and environmentally conscious drivers. The procedure includes a number of necessary milestones governed by the Norwegian Public Roads Administration (Statens vegvesen).
1. Basic Traffic Course (Trafikalt grunnkurs)
This is the obligatory starting point for anyone under the age of 25 wishing to discover to drive in Norway.
- Period: 17 hours.
- Material: Introduces the basics of the Norwegian road system, human behavior in traffic, night driving demonstrations, and emergency treatment.
- Exemption: Those over 25 are exempt from the complete course, but they need to still complete the emergency treatment and night driving modules.
2. Practice Driving (Øvelseskjøring)
Once the standard traffic course is total (and the learner is at least 16 years old), practice driving can start. Learners can drive with a professional traffic school or privately.
- Private Supervisors: Anyone monitoring a student driver independently must be at least 25 years of ages and need to have held a valid Class B license continuously for the last five years. Both the student and the manager should finish an introductory manager course (ledsagerkurs).

Prospective motorists ought to be gotten ready for a significant monetary investment. Norway is known for having a few of the most expensive driver education on the planet.
Approximated Cost Overview
While specific expenses vary based upon the number of professional lessons are needed, a basic breakdown typically looks like this:
- Basic Traffic Course: NOK 3,000-- 5,000
- Compulsory Steps 1-- 4 (consisting of security courses): NOK 15,000-- 25,000
- Private Driving Lessons (per lesson): NOK 800-- 1,100 each
- Theory Test & & Practical Test Fees: Approx. NOK 3,000-- 4,000 total (leaving out vehicle leasing for the test)
- Total Expected Cost: NOK 30,000 to 50,000+ (₤ 3,000-- ₤ 5,000 GBP)
Typical Timeframe
- Fast-track: Can be finished in 4 to 8 weeks with intensive everyday lessons.
- Standard Pace: Most locals complete the process over 3 to 6 months while balancing work or school.
Passing the Tests
To protect the license, prospects must pass 2 official exams administered by Statens vegvesen: the theoretical exam and the practical driving test.
The Theory Test (Teoritentamen)
- Eligibility: Can be used up to 6 months before turning 18, however must be passed in the past scheduling the dry run.
- Format: Computer-based multiple-choice test (readily available in Norwegian and English).
- Details: 45 questions with a maximum of 7 allowed mistakes. Time frame is 90 minutes.
The Practical Test (Praktisk prøve)
- Eligibility: All compulsory steps need to be finished and signed up in the system, and the theory test should be passed.
- Format: An oral technical check of the cars and truck, followed by roughly 45-- 60 minutes of independent driving in different traffic environments.

Tips for Foreign License Holders
For expats moving to Norway with an existing license, the rules depend completely on the issuing country.
- EU/EEA Licenses: Generally valid in Norway till they end. However, they must be exchanged for a Norwegian license within specific timeframes if taking up long-term residency.
- Non-EU/EEA Licenses: Usually valid for only the first three months after transferring to Norway. To get a Norwegian license, holders must generally pass both the theory test and the useful driving test (though mandatory driving school hours may be lowered based upon evaluated ability levels).

How long is the Norwegian driving license legitimate?
A standard Class B license is generally valid until you turn 70 years of ages. After reaching the age of 70, renewals require a medical certificate from a doctor. Heavy vehicle classes or commercial licenses need more frequent renewals.
What occurs if I stop working the useful driving test?
If you stop working the useful test, you must wait a compulsory cooling-off period before you can rebook. Throughout this time, it is suggested to take a couple of targeted lessons with an instructor to deal with the particular mistakes noted by the examiner.
